The Disabled Drivers Medical Board of Appeal is hosted by the National Rehabilitation Hospital (NRH), Rochestown Avenue, Dun Laoghaire, Co. Dublin on behalf of the Department of Finance. The cost of the Board has been recouped to the NRH since 2005 from the Department of Finance Vote.
The amounts recouped to the NRH was €320,323 for 2008 and €371,467 for 2009. These amounts include the salary costs of the Chairperson of the Board who also works as a consultant with the NRH and Beaumont Hospital.
The number of appeals that were received, granted, refused and the number of appeals still on hand at the end of each year, is as follows:

In addition to the Chairperson, two doctors from a panel of doctors attend each Appeal Board sitting. The average waiting time for an appeal, where the appellant can travel to Dublin, is approximately four to six weeks, down from six months in 2007 and for around two years in mid 2005.
